Comprehend the Various Kinds Of Glamping Tents



Before you begin contrasting costs or examining evaluations, it helps to recognize what's actually readily available. Glamping camping tents can be found in a number of distinctive styles, each offering a various ambiance and level of convenience.

Bell Tents



Bell camping tents are probably the most legendary glamping choice. Round in shape with a single main post, they use generous headroom and a cozy, cottage-like feeling. They're excellent for pairs or little families and look stunning styled with carpets, fairy lights, and an actual bed. A lot of bell camping tents are made from canvas, which breathes well and takes care of modest weather condition admirably.

Safari Tents



If you want something much more large and permanent-feeling, a safari camping tent is the means to go. These large, organized outdoors tents are usually increased on wooden platforms and can include separate resting and living locations. They're a prominent selection for glamping site owners aiming to offer a high-end experience, yet larger designs are likewise available for personal purchase.

Geodesic Dome Tents



Dome outdoors tents have become a much-loved amongst design-conscious glampers. Their spherical shape uses outstanding wind resistance and scenic sights, especially when paired with clear panels. They feel advanced and sizable, and many come insulated for year-round use.

Yurts



Rooted in Main Eastern practice, yurts are circular structures with a latticed wooden framework covered in canvas or felt. They're extremely strong, well-insulated, and can be remarkably huge inside. A well-set-up yurt feels more like a space than a camping tent, making it best for those that desire a really home-away-from-home experience.

Take into consideration the Season and Climate



One of the most crucial consider picking a glamping outdoor tents is where and when you plan to use it. A lightweight canvas bell camping tent may be completely captivating on a cozy summer season night yet entirely impractical during a cold autumn weekend in the hills.

Search for camping tents with a high GSM (grams per square metre) canvas ranking if you intend to camp in colder or wetter environments-- a ranking of 280 GSM or over deals strong climate protection. For winter season glamping, think about a camping tent with protected wall surfaces or one that can suit a wood-burning cooktop, full with a proper flue hole for safety.

If you're glamping in a hot, sunny area, breathability issues most. Cotton canvas normally manages temperature level much much better than artificial products, keeping the interior cool during the day and comfortable in the evening.

Think About Space and Layout



Unlike traditional camping, glamping is all about convenience-- and convenience calls for room. Consider the number of people will be sleeping in the tent, and afterwards assume larger. You'll want room not just for beds, but for furnishings, travel luggage, and the little touches that make a glamping arrangement really feel extravagant.

The majority of bell tents begin at around 4 metres in diameter, which suits a couple pleasantly. For family members or team trips, opt for a 5- or six-metre variation. Safari camping tents and yurts typically include dedicated areas for resting, lounging, and even eating, that makes a considerable difference on longer stays.

Examine the Top Quality of Products and Building



A glamping camping tent is an investment, and like any kind of financial investment, high quality tent for 6 persons matters. Check out the sewing, zippers, pole building and construction, and groundsheet prior to buying. Double-stitched seams and YKK zippers are reliable indications of toughness. Poles ought to be made from steel or high-grade aluminium-- stay clear of low-cost fibreglass options that can splinter or bend under pressure.

Take notice of the camping tent's UV resistance too, specifically if it will certainly be pitched in a bright place for extensive durations. Many canvas outdoors tents come pre-treated with waterproofing, however it's worth inspecting whether this needs to be reapplied seasonally.

Establish Your Budget Plan-- Yet Do Not Cut Corners



Glamping tents vary from a few hundred to numerous thousand bucks depending on dimension, product, and brand. It's appealing to opt for the least expensive choice, however a badly made outdoor tents can ruin a journey with leakages, broken zippers, or broke down posts. Set a practical budget, prioritise high quality over appearances, and remember-- a reliable tent will certainly reward you with years of extraordinary experiences.
